Meters is a measure of distance, square meters is a measure of area. 1 meter to feet is 3.28084 ft = 3 ft, 3 3/8 in. 100 square meters equals 1076 square feet because 100 times 10.76 (the conversion factor) = 1076. There are 12 inches in a foot, and 36 inches in a yard. 